Performance
Both phones employ 6nm chipsets, but the architectures differ. The Huawei nova 11’s Snapdragon 778G 4G features a Kryo 670 CPU configuration (4x2.4 GHz & 4x1.8 GHz), while the Motorola Edge 40 Neo utilizes the MediaTek Dimensity 7030 with a Cortex-A78 (2x2.5 GHz) and Cortex-A55 (6x2.0 GHz) setup. The Dimensity 7030’s Cortex-A78 cores offer a performance edge in single-core tasks, potentially benefiting app launch speeds and responsiveness. However, the Snapdragon 778G’s Adreno 642L GPU is a strong performer, and the 4G limitation will be a bottleneck for data-intensive tasks. The Edge 40 Neo’s 5G modem is a significant advantage for users in areas with 5G coverage.
Battery Life
The Motorola Edge 40 Neo shines in battery performance, achieving an impressive 10:28h of active use. This is a substantial advantage over what we’d anticipate from the nova 11, given its reliance on the less power-efficient Snapdragon 778G 4G and lack of detailed battery capacity information. While the nova 11 offers 66W wired charging, reaching 100% in 31 minutes, the Edge 40 Neo’s 68W charging achieves 50% in just 15 minutes. The Edge 40 Neo’s superior battery life mitigates any charging speed disadvantage.
